Introduction

In the realm of industrial controls, the interface between machine and operator is crucial for efficient and safe operation. Tactile membrane switches have emerged as a vital component in this interface, offering reliability, durability, and a user-friendly experience. This blog post delves into the role of tactile membrane switches in industrial controls, highlighting their importance and advantages in these applications.

Conclusion

Tactile membrane switches play a pivotal role in the world of industrial controls, marrying durability and functionality with ease of use. Their ability to be customized and their inherent reliability make them an ideal choice for various industrial applications. As technology continues to advance, the integration of tactile membrane switches in industrial controls will undoubtedly evolve, further enhancing operational efficiency and safety in these critical environments.
